This Garganega Pinot Grigio is selected from high quality vineyards in the area between Lake Garda and Vicenza. The addition of Garganega makes a more interesting, characterful wine than many basic Pinot Grigio wines. It is made from a blend of Garganega 85% and Pinot Grigio 15%.

Winemaker Claudio Manera has created a white wine which is lightly aromatic with ripe stone fruit and citrus characters.

It is immediately zesty and easy to drink. A dry white wine with considerable texture and soft, lightly honeyed fruit on the finish. 

Ideal as an aperitif or with seafood.

Pinot Grigio / Pinot Gris

In Alsace it is known as Pinot Gris, in Italy it is Pinot Grigio.

It is one of the darkest-skinned grapes producing white wine and grapes can vary from grey-blue to brownish pink. This can produce wines with an incredibly deep colour. In Italy it makes simple table wines, whereas in Alsace it is one of the four noble varieites and is often used to make spiced and perfumed styles.

Friuli-Venezie, Italy

Winemaking in Friuli-Venezie dates back to the Benedictine monks of the 12th century. The vineyards are known for their unique terroir, which includes steep slopes, rich soils, and a microclimate influenced by the nearby Adriatic Sea and the Julian Alps.
